Why These Are the Top HVAC Contractors in Edgemont

Edgemont's HVAC market is defined by its high-plains continental climate, featuring very cold, snowy winters with temperatures often dropping below freezing and warm, dry summers. This creates a consistent year-round demand for highly reliable heating (especially furnaces and boilers) and a growing need for efficient air conditioning. Residents prioritize system durability, energy efficiency due to seasonal extremes, and contractors who offer prompt 24/7 emergency service, particularly during winter storms. The market is served by a mix of long-standing local companies and regional providers, all of which must be well-versed in systems that can perform effectively in a wide temperature range.

1What is the best time of year to replace my HVAC system in Edgemont?

The ideal times are during the mild shoulder seasons of late spring (April-May) or early fall (September-October). This avoids the peak demand of our hot Black Hills summers and cold, windy winters, ensuring better scheduling and potentially lower off-season promotional pricing from local contractors. It also prevents the discomfort and risk of a system failure during extreme temperatures.

2How does Edgemont's climate affect my choice of heating system?

Edgemont experiences cold winters with average lows in the teens, making a reliable, high-efficiency heating system crucial. While furnaces (gas or propane) are common, the dry climate and significant temperature swings also make heat pumps paired with a backup furnace (a dual-fuel system) an increasingly popular and efficient option for many homes, providing both heating and cooling from one unit.

3Are there any local regulations or rebates for HVAC upgrades in South Dakota?

South Dakota has no statewide HVAC licensing, but reputable Edgemont contractors will be licensed, bonded, and insured. For rebates, always check with your local utility provider, such as Black Hills Energy, for potential incentives on high-efficiency equipment. Additionally, federal tax credits for qualifying energy-efficient systems (like heat pumps) are available and can provide significant savings.

4What should I look for when choosing an HVAC contractor in the Edgemont area?

Prioritize local, established companies with strong community reputations, as they understand our specific climate challenges. Ensure they perform a proper load calculation (Manual J) for your home, as our high winds and elevation (approx. 3,400 ft) affect sizing. Always verify they are insured, ask for references from nearby jobs, and confirm they provide clear, written estimates.

5Why is my furnace short-cycling, and is this a common issue here? **Question:** Why is my furnace short-cycling, and is this a common issue here?

Short-cycling (frequent on/off cycles) is often caused by a dirty air filter, a malfunctioning thermostat, or an oversized system. It's a common concern in Edgemont due to our dusty, windy environment clogging filters quickly and the historical practice of oversizing systems for our cold winters. Regular filter changes (monthly during high use) and a professional tune-up can often resolve it.
